#include "rwkv_gpu_offload.inc" #include "rwkv_eval.inc" // API function. @@ -144,14 +187,19 @@ void rwkv_free(struct rwkv_context * ctx) { } if (--ctx->model->reference_count == 0) { for (auto buffer : ctx->model->buffers_w) { ggml_backend_buffer_free(buffer); }...
*PMARPOffload:Protocol ARP Offload:"Enabled (1)"*PMNSOffload:Protocol NS Offload:"Enabled (1)"*PriorityVLANTag:Packet Priority & VLAN:"Packet Priority & VLAN Enabled (3)"*PtpHardwareTimestamp:PTP Hardware Timestamp:"Disabled (0)"*ReceiveBuffers:Receive Buffers:"256 (256)"*RSS:R...
; // Create kernel kernel = clCreateKernel(program, "vectorAdd", NULL); // Create memory buffers // When using clCreateBuffer, add the CL_MEM_ALLOC_HOST_PTR option. // Here, memA, mebB, and memC in cl_mem format are created as memories on the GPU side. memA = clCreateBuffer(...
They also provide a convenient way for software developers to verify code changes before submitting them to a repository branch. In fact, sanitizers, as used with LLVM-based compilers like Clang* or the Intel® oneAPI DPC++/C++ Compiler, are fairly lightweight. This is...
In modern times, memory units have become drastically inexpensive, encouraging the installation of gigantic buffers, which can be readily approximated as infinite with no loss of accuracy. 9. The task size in bytes is constant for all tasks. Consequently, for each task, the transmission time ...
· VMware API for Array Integration (VAAI): This storage offload API allows vSphere to request advanced file system operations such as snapshots and cloning. The controller implements these operations via manipulation of the filesystem metadata rather than actual data copying, providing rapid response,...
Policy Engine Statistics Show Hits as 0 and Traffic Not Reaching the Cisco VSG Confirm that the buffers in use are not zero by entering the show ac-driver statistics command. If zero, check/fix the adapter type. Microsoft Hyper-V offers the choice between network adapter ...
The third implementation used std::string_view to avoid constant std::string object creations and copying of string buffers, which improved performance. Finally, we opted to pre-allocate some space to our output vector to bypass frequent re-allocation operations. All these optimizations enabled ...
Compared to a fully cached RDBMS, IMDB technology requires far less processing power, because the overhead to manage memory buffers and account for multiple data locations (disk and memory) is eliminated. With IMDB technology, disks are used for persistence and recovery rather than as the primary...
6820129 System and method of managing network buffers 2004-11-16 Courey, Jr. 20040218762 Universal secure messaging for cryptographic modules 2004-11-04 Le Saint et al. 20040208318 Apparatus and method for providing user-generated key schedule in a microprocessor cryptographic engine 2004-10-21 Henry...